All-wheel-drive capability

Along with its impressive powertrain features, Rainier's all-wheel-drive capability includes an on-demand system that enables owners to feel secure in a variety of driving conditions. Combined with its standard locking rear differential, this system is fully automatic and requires no input from the driver.

Rainier's powertrain performance is further enhanced with a sophisticated chassis control system combining excellent passing and towing attributes with driving characteristics comparable to a luxury sports sedan.
